(a) Citizenship is, as characterized my Merriam Webster is the nature of a person's reaction to participation in a network. An individual can turn into a resident of the United States by more than one way. A resident of the United States is a local conceived, outside conceived, or naturalized individual who owes devotion to the United States and who is qualified for its insurance. Notwithstanding the naturalization procedure, the United States perceives the U.S. citizenship of people as per two central standards: right of origination, or right of blood. In the event that an individual is conceived in the United States, at that point that individual turns into a resident by right of origin, except if they are the offspring of a leader of another state or a remote ambassador. On the off chance that an individual is brought into the world outside of the United States, and that people parent/guardians are residents of the United States, at that point the kid will turn into a resident of the U.S. by right of blood. The US Congress chooses how citizenship is passed on by a U.S. resident parent or guardians as indicated by right of blood. Another approach to turn into a U.S. resident is by the naturalization procedure. To turn into a resident if an individual is from another nation they should satisfy the necessities set up by Congress in the Immigration and Nationality Act (INA). The general necessities for authoritative naturalization include: a time of constant living arrangement and physical nearness in the United States; home in a specific INS District preceding documenting; a capacity to peruse, compose and communicate in English; an information and comprehension of U.S. history and government; connection to the standards of the U.S. Constitution; and, great aura toward the United States.
